CSE Full Form is Computer Science and Engineering, an engineering branch focused on programming, software systems, data and computer networks. In India, students usually study CSE as B.Tech or B.E. after Class 12 PCM through JEE, state entrance exams or university admissions.
CSE Full Form is one of the most searched education terms among Indian students planning engineering after Class 12. In college brochures, counselling lists and entrance exam discussions, CSE usually means Computer Science and Engineering. The branch trains students to write programs, understand computer systems, manage data and build digital products.
Here’s the useful part.
CSE is linked with core areas such as algorithms, operating systems, database management systems, computer networks and cybersecurity. For 2026 admissions, students use this term while comparing B.Tech CSE, B.E. CSE, IT, AI, data science and other technology-focused branches. A student choosing CSE should understand the course route, subjects, admission process and job scope before filling college preferences.
Key Takeaways
- Engineering branch: CSE is a high-demand branch for students interested in computing and software systems.
- Admission base: Most B.Tech CSE routes require Class 12 PCM with entrance-based counselling.
- Core subjects: Data structures, DBMS, operating systems and networks form the technical base.
- Placement focus: Coding, projects and internships affect CSE job readiness more than theory scores alone.
A quick course snapshot helps students understand what CSE demands before choosing the branch.
CSE Course Snapshot 2026
| Before Choosing B.Tech CSE |
2026 Course Detail |
What Students Should Understand |
| First-year base |
Programming, engineering mathematics and basic electronics usually appear early |
CSE starts with logic-building before advanced software subjects begin |
| Core branch load |
Data structures, DBMS, operating systems and computer networks form the main technical base |
These subjects matter for placements and technical interviews |
| Lab work |
Coding labs, DBMS labs and mini projects are part of most CSE programmes |
Students need hands-on practice from the first year |
What Is the Full Form of CSE?
CSE stands for Computer Science and Engineering in engineering education. It is a technical branch that covers programming, software development, computer systems, databases, networks and computing theory.
Students usually see CSE in college forms, JEE counselling lists, B.Tech brochures and placement reports. The same abbreviation appears in UPSC searches, where CSE means Civil Services Examination.
For this article, CSE refers to the engineering branch. That is the most common meaning for students searching after Class 12.
Think of it this way.
CSE means a student studies how computer systems work and how software solves practical problems. The branch connects coding, logic, system design and data handling in one academic route.

CSE Full Form in Hindi
CSE full form in Hindi is कंप्यूटर साइंस एंड इंजीनियरिंग. It means an engineering branch related to computers, software, programming, data, networks and digital systems.
In simple Hindi, CSE means कंप्यूटर और सॉफ्टवेयर से जुड़ी इंजीनियरिंग शाखा. Students may also see it written as Computer Science Engineering in Hindi-medium explanations.
Useful Hindi meanings include:
- CSE full form in Hindi: कंप्यूटर साइंस एंड इंजीनियरिंग
- CSE ka full form: Computer Science and Engineering
- CSE meaning in Hindi: कंप्यूटर, सॉफ्टवेयर और नेटवर्क की पढ़ाई से जुड़ी इंजीनियरिंग शाखा
This helps students understand the term before reading course and admission details.
CSE Full Form in Engineering
The cse full form in engineering is Computer Science and Engineering. It is one of the most preferred branches in B.Tech and B.E. admissions across India.
CSE combines computer science concepts with engineering applications. Students learn how to build software, design systems, organise data and solve computing problems.
In engineering colleges, CSE usually includes:
- Programming languages
- Data structures and algorithms
- Computer organisation
- Operating systems
- Database management systems
- Computer networks
- Software engineering
- Web and app development
- Cybersecurity basics
- Artificial intelligence electives
- Machine learning electives
So, who should consider it?
This branch suits students who enjoy logic, mathematics, coding and structured problem-solving. It also suits students who can practise regularly because programming improves through repeated use.
CSE Course Details in India for 2026
B.Tech CSE is usually taught across eight semesters in four academic years. The course begins with engineering basics and moves into programming, systems, databases, networks and advanced computing.
These CSE course details help students understand the usual route after Class 12. Admission rules differ by institute, so students should check the official 2026 notice of each college.
Important course details include:
- Course name: B.Tech CSE or B.E. CSE
- Degree level: Undergraduate engineering
- Eligibility: Class 12 with Physics, Chemistry and Mathematics
- Entrance exams: JEE Main, JEE Advanced, state CETs and university exams
- Course format: Theory papers, lab work, assignments and internships
- Higher studies: M.Tech, MS, MBA, GATE and research programmes
Some institutes also offer diploma CSE and lateral entry routes. Diploma students may enter the second year through approved state or university rules.
B.Tech CSE Full Form
The btech cse full form is Bachelor of Technology in Computer Science and Engineering. It is an undergraduate engineering degree focused on computing, coding and digital systems.
B.Tech CSE students study theory papers, lab courses, projects and internships. The degree builds academic understanding and practical technical ability.
CSE Subjects Students Study
CSE subjects build programming logic, system understanding and software development ability. The exact syllabus changes by university, though the core areas stay similar across most engineering colleges.
Common cse subjects include:
- Programming in C, C++, Java or Python
- Engineering mathematics
- Data structures
- Design and analysis of algorithms
- Computer organisation and architecture
- Operating systems
- Database management systems
- Computer networks
- Software engineering
- Compiler design
- Web technologies
- Artificial intelligence
- Machine learning
- Cloud computing
- Cybersecurity
The table below groups major CSE subjects by the skill they build.
| Subject Area |
What Students Learn |
Skill Built |
| Programming |
Code writing and logic building |
Problem-solving |
| Systems |
OS, architecture and networks |
Computer working knowledge |
| Data |
DBMS, algorithms and structures |
Efficient software design |
Here’s why this matters.
Students who practise coding from the first year usually understand these subjects faster. Project work also helps students connect theory with real applications.
CSE Admission Routes After Class 12
CSE admission in India depends on entrance exam scores, Class 12 eligibility and counselling rules. Students should check institute-wise admission notices before applying in 2026.
Common admission routes include:
- JEE Main: Used for NITs, IIITs and several government-funded institutes.
- JEE Advanced: Required for IIT admission after qualifying JEE Main.
- State CETs: Used by many state engineering colleges.
- Private university exams: Used by individual universities for B.Tech seats.
- Lateral entry: Used by eligible diploma students in many institutes.
Entrance scores decide college access in many CSE admission routes. Coding knowledge helps during the course, while entrance selection mainly depends on PCM-based exam performance.
Difference Between CSE, CS, IT and ECE
CSE, CS, IT and ECE are technology-related branches with different academic centres. Students should compare syllabus, labs, placement records and personal interest before choosing one.
This comparison helps students understand each branch at counselling time.
| Branch |
Main Focus |
Common Career Direction |
| CSE |
Computing, software, systems and algorithms |
Software and product roles |
| CS |
Computer science theory and computation |
Research, coding and systems |
| IT |
Information systems, networks and applications |
IT services and tech operations |
| ECE |
Electronics, circuits and communication |
Embedded systems and telecom |
CSE is a common choice for students aiming at software development and computing careers. IT is more application and information-systems focused in many colleges.
ECE includes electronics, signals, circuits and communication systems. It fits students interested in embedded systems, telecom and hardware-linked roles.
Career Options After CSE
CSE career options are linked to software, data, cloud, security and digital product development. Indian graduates work in IT services, product companies, startups, banks, consulting firms and research teams.
Popular roles after CSE include:
- Software developer
- Frontend developer
- Backend developer
- Full-stack developer
- Data analyst
- Data scientist
- Machine learning engineer
- Cybersecurity analyst
- Cloud engineer
- DevOps engineer
- QA engineer
- Product engineer
- Database administrator
- Systems engineer
This is where course effort starts showing.
Freshers usually start with coding, testing, analytics, support or trainee engineering roles. Projects, internships and interview preparation improve placement readiness.
CSE Salary Scope in India
CSE salary in India varies by college, company, skill level, city and job role. Many freshers start around ₹3.5 lakh to ₹7 lakh per year in common entry-level roles.
Higher packages are usually linked with product companies, strong coding skills, internships and competitive programming experience. Students should read salary figures as ranges because placement outcomes differ across colleges.
Skills Needed for CSE Students
CSE students need steady practice because programming improves through repeated problem-solving. A student who writes code regularly builds confidence faster in labs and interviews.
Useful skills for CSE include:
- Programming logic
- Data structures and algorithms
- Basic mathematics
- Database handling
- Web development basics
- Operating system concepts
- Computer network basics
- Git and version control
- Debugging
- Technical communication
- Project documentation
Start small.
Simple projects are useful in the first year itself. A calculator, student database, portfolio website or weather app can teach core programming habits.
Is CSE a Good Branch for Indian Students?
CSE is a good branch for students interested in coding, logic, software systems and technology careers. It remains one of the most preferred engineering choices in Indian college counselling.
Students should choose CSE after checking the college’s syllabus, faculty, coding culture, labs, internship support and placement record. A good learning environment can make the branch more practical.
CSE also supports higher studies and competitive exams. Graduates can prepare for GATE, M.Tech, MS abroad, MBA, government technology roles or research programmes.